Legal claims defining the scope of protection, as filed with the USPTO.
1. A system for facilitating the integration and delivery of data available over a network, said system comprising: at least one user system connected to the network; one or more host computer components coupled to the network; at least one publicly available data store and at least one private data store, said at least one publicly available data store and said at least one private data store coupled to said one or more host computer components; said one or more host computer components configured to acquire public data from said at least one publicly available data store, wherein said public data is determined by private data; acquire said private data from said at least one private data store; integrate said public data and said private data to form integrated data; and format and deliver said integrated data to said user system over the network.
2. The system of claim 1 , wherein said at least one user system comprises a personal computer.
3. The system of claim 1 , wherein said at least one user system comprises a wireless device.
4. The system of claim 3 , wherein said wireless device is a personal digital assistant.
5. The system of claim 3 , wherein said wireless device is a wireless telephone.
6. The system of claim 1 , wherein said at least one user system comprises a computer configured to automatically retrieve and store said integrated data.
7. The system of claim 1 , wherein said at least one user system is configured to display said integrated data using a browser configured to communicate over the network.
8. The system of claim 1 , wherein said at least one user system is configured to display said integrated data using a network interface device configured to communicate over the network.
9. The system of claim 1 , wherein said one or more host computer components include a web server and an application server.
10. The system of claim 9 , wherein said web server comprises: a data request handler configured to receive data from said at least one user system, invoke and receive data from a network security service, invoke and receive data from a personal profile service, invoke and receive data from a public data service, invoke and receive data from a private data service and format and transfer requested data to said at least one user system; said network security device configured to be invoked by and return data to said data request handler and to invoke and receive data from said application server; said personal profile service configured to be invoked by and return data to said request handler and to invoke and receive data from said application server; a public data service configured to be invoked by and return data to said data request handler and to invoke and receive data from said application server; and a private data service configured to be invoked by and return data to said data request handler and to invoke and receive data from said application server; wherein said data request handler, said network security service, said personal profile service, said public data service and said private data service communicate with one another.
11. The system of claim 9 , wherein said application server comprises: a transactional aggregation utility configured to receive and aggregate transactional data; a content aggregation utility configured to receive and aggregate content data; a personal profile utility configured to receive personal profile data; a network security utility configured to receive and process one or more requests for authentication data; a content management utility configured to manage content; and an interactive presentation utility configured to process data for presentation; wherein said a transactional aggregation utility, said content aggregation utility, said personal profile utility, said network security utility, said content management utility and said interactive presentation utility communicate with one another.
12. The system of claim 11 , wherein said personal profile utility includes a personal profile data store and a personal preferences data store.
13. The system of claim 12 , wherein said personal profile data store comprises a read-optimized data store.
14. The system of claim 11 , wherein said transactional aggregation utility receives and aggregates company transactional data and business partner transactional data.
15. The system of claim 11 , wherein said content aggregation utility receives and aggregates company content data and business partner content data.
16. The system of claim 11 wherein said personal profile utility receives user registration data, click-stream data from content pages and click-stream data from transactional pages.
17. The system of claim 1 , wherein said private data includes private transactional data.
18. The system of claim 1 , wherein said host computer component comprises an interactive presentation utility configured to format the public data based upon the private data.
19. The system of claim 1 , wherein said private data includes spending habit data and said public data includes promotion data.
20. A method of integrating and delivering data available over a network, said method including the steps of: acquiring public data from at least one publicly available data store coupled to said network, wherein said public data is determined by private data; acquiring said private data from at least one private data store coupled to said network; integrating said public data and said private data to form integrated data; and delivering said integrated data to a user system.
21. The method of claim 20 , wherein: said step of acquiring said public data includes the step of interactively updating said public data in accordance with changes to said at least one publicly available data store; or said step of acquiring said private data includes the step of interactively updating said private data in accordance with changes to said at least one private data store.
22. The method of claim 20 , wherein said integrating step includes the step of customizing said public data and said private data in accordance with a personal profile utility.
23. The method of claim 22 , wherein said personal profile utility comprises a personal profile data store and a personal preferences data store.
24. The method of claim 22 wherein said customizing step includes the step of translating said public data and said private data in accordance with a data request services profile.
25. The method of claim 20 , wherein said delivering step includes the step of initiating delivery of said integrated data automatically in accordance with a personal profile utility.
26. The method of claim 20 , wherein said delivering step includes delivering said integrated data to said user system using a browser configured to communicate over the network.
27. The method of claim 20 , wherein said delivering step includes delivering said integrated data to said user system using a network interface device configured to communicate over the network.
28. The method of claim 20 , wherein said delivering step includes delivering said integrated data to said user system, said user system comprising a personal computer.
29. The method of claim 20 , wherein said delivering step includes delivering said integrated data to said user system, said user system comprising a wireless device.
30. The method of claim 29 , wherein said wireless device is a personal digital assistant.
31. The method of claim 29 , wherein said wireless device is a wireless telephone.
32. The method of claim 20 , wherein said delivering step includes delivering said integrated data to said user system, said user system comprising a computer configured to automatically retrieve and store said integrated data.
33. The method of claim 20 , wherein acquiring private data includes acquiring private transactional data.
34. The method of claim 20 , wherein said formatting the integrated data includes formatting the public data based upon the private data.
Unknown
September 6, 2005
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.